A Golfer’s Dream: Accessible and Affordable

Located in Farmingdale, New York, just an hour east of the bustling streets of Manhattan, Bethpage Black is a course open to the public. What sets it apart? Well, it’s got that perfect blend of accessibility and challenge. A prominent warning sign at the first tee reminds golfers that the course is extremely difficult, making it advisable only for those who know their way around a club. This doesn’t deter countless weekend warriors who dream of conquering this famed course. For many local golfers, it becomes their “home course,” a place filled with camaraderie and shared triumphs.

The beauty of Bethpage Black lies in its affordability: with rounds typically costing under $100 for residents, it offers an experience that’s easy on the wallet compared to many other prestigious golf venues. Of course, securing a tee time often means rising before dawn and perhaps even camping out in the parking lot, creating a sense of community among those waiting to claim their spot.

The Challenge Awaits

The challenge of Bethpage Black is well-known and for good reason. This course features a layout that plays long and demanding, with many golfers agreeing that the back nine holes present the most formidable trials. It’s no surprise that it has hosted significant events like the 2002 and 2009 U.S. Open and the 2019 PGA Championship, turning heads and raising the stakes each time. The Legacy of Bethpage Black

A course that first opened its doors in 1936, designed by the talented Joseph H. Burbeck, Bethpage Black has transformed into a Mecca for public golf. Over 250,000 golfers play on this challenging course annually, with most rounds being walk-up style before major events. It’s an incredible feeling to play where golf legends have stood, and that allure continues to draw players from near and far.

Accessibility plays a significant role in its magnetic pull. Not only is it close to one of the largest cities in the country, but public transportation options make it easy for aspiring golfers to reach this challenging destination. Plus, the course is nestled within a state park that offers various recreational activities beyond golf, such as tennis and hiking, making it a perfect venue for a family outing.

The Future Looks Bright

As we look ahead, the excitement doesn’t end with the Ryder Cup. Bethpage Black is set to welcome more prestigious events, including the KPMG Women’s PGA in 2028 and another PGA Championship in 2033. It’s clear that this course will remain a vital part of competitive golf in the years to come.
